
Chambolle Musigny, Les Veroilles, 1er Cru, 2024
Very fine, sweet, delicate fruit from this 0.37 ha parcel—a monopole for Barthod in the 1er cru sector. Gorgeous texture; shimmering, flowing fruit. A beautifully fine, lifted wine with exquisite definition. Lovely plus. This is one of Chambolle’s higher Crus, sitting adjacent to Bonnes-Mares. It also has denser soils than its neighbouring Chambolle vineyards, often producing very intense, mineral but powerful and compact wines, rather like Bonnes-Mares in style.

The 2024 Chambolle-Musigny Les Véroilles 1er Cru comprises three barrels this year. Maybe the finest bouquet, the most vigour amongst the Domaine's Premier Crus, this offers raspberry, blackberry and crushed strawberry, rose petals and sous-bois. The palate is medium-bodied with pliant tannins. There is more weight in this cuvée, grippy yet refined, quite tensile towards the finish. A subtle spiciness comes through until you might misconceive the addition of stems when there are none.
